This week marks a historic milestone for Malawi’s mining sector as the government, through the Ministry of Mining and the Ministry of Finance, has signed Mining Development Agreements (MDAs) with Lotus Resources Limited and Lancaster Exploration Limited (BVI).

These agreements will facilitate the resumption of operations at the Kayelekera Uranium Mine in Karonga and the initiation of Rare Earth mining at Songwe Hill in Phalombe. These MDAs are the culmination of nearly two years of diligent efforts and extensive negotiations, including intensive discussions facilitated by the Presidential Delivery Unit (PDU) over the past two weeks.


At the signing ceremony in Lilongwe, Minister of Mining Monica Chang’anamuno emphasized that the agreements are mutually beneficial for the government, the mining investors, and the Malawian people, reflecting shared fundamental interests.
